Typical gross margins by industry

IndustryTypical gross margin
SaaS70–85%
eCommerce retail20–50%
Restaurants60–70%
Manufacturing25–35%
Consulting50–70%
Grocery retail20–30%

What is profit margin?

Profit margin is profit expressed as a percentage of revenue: it answers "of every dollar of sales, how much do we keep?" The formula is margin % = (profit / revenue) * 100. It is the standard way to measure profitability because it is comparable across products and businesses of different sizes. This calculator computes gross and net margin, markup, and a full profit-and-loss waterfall.

Gross vs. net margin

Gross margin is revenue minus the direct cost of goods sold, divided by revenue; it shows how profitable your product is before overhead. Net margin subtracts all other expenses too (operating costs, interest, taxes), revealing what actually reaches the bottom line. A healthy gross margin can still produce a thin net margin if overhead is high, which is why you track both.

Margin vs. markup

Margin and markup measure the same profit against different bases: margin is a percentage of the selling price, while markup is a percentage of cost. Margin is always the smaller number for the same item. Knowing both lets you translate between how you price (markup) and how you report profitability (margin).

What is a good profit margin?

It varies enormously by industry. Software and digital products can run very high margins, while grocery and retail operate on a few percent net. As rough guidance, a net margin around 10% is often considered average, 20% good, and 5% or below thin, but always benchmark against your specific sector rather than a universal number.

Qual è la formula del margine?
(Prezzo di vendita - Costo) ÷ Prezzo di vendita × 100.
